In 2 Kings 4 we read about a woman from Shunem who recognized the anointing of God on the prophet Elisha. “Let's make a small room on the roof,” she told her husband, “and put in it a bed and a table, a chair and a lamp for him.” She didn't simply welcome a passing guest — she made a place for the presence of God to abide.

In that small room she placed four simple things: a bed, a place of rest; a chair, a place of authority; a table, a place of provision; and a lamp, a place of revelation. Because of her generosity, the prophet not only visited — he stayed. And when tragedy later struck and her son died, it was in that very room, on that very bed, that God raised the boy back to life. Her investment in God’s work became the place where her own miracle returned.
